The Supercars world is abuzz with the latest developments surrounding Chevrolet's struggles, and it's a fascinating tale of parity, performance, and the search for star power. While the sport's equalisation rules have been a constant discussion, the current situation is a stark reminder of the challenges facing General Motors in the Gen3 era. The numbers don't lie: Chevrolet is in dire straits, and it's not just about parity tweaks. The data is clear: Chevrolet is the worst-performing manufacturer in the series, and the gap is widening. The Camaro's performance is lagging behind its rivals, and the team's results are a stark contrast to the glory days of Triple Eight. But what's truly intriguing is the interplay between parity, team capacity, and the star power factor. While parity tweaks are necessary, they're not the whole story. The gap in performance is too large for that, and it's a testament to the strength of Ford and Toyota. The real question is: where does Chevrolet go from here? The team's lack of star power is a significant issue, and it's a challenge that needs addressing. Anton de Pasquale's efforts deserve recognition, but the team needs more. With the season still young, there's hope for Chevrolet to turn things around. But it won't be easy. The team needs to find its footing, and quickly. The search for star power is crucial, and the team needs to make some bold moves. The future of Chevrolet in Supercars is at stake, and the clock is ticking.
